The Chitwan National Park is 932 square kilometers in size. The oldest and most popular national park in Nepal is Chitwan National Park. The Churia Hills, oxbow lakes, and floodplains of the Rapti, Reu, and Narayani Rivers are natural features. These features are part of a well-protected subtropical forest region. This area was first created in 1973 as a rhino sanctuary.

When visiting Chitwan National Park, what can you see? One-horned rhinos, Asian elephants, mugger crocodiles, and Bengal tigers are the park’s signature animals. The park is home to more than 43 different kinds of mammals, such as gaur, four-horned antelope, striped hyena, pangolin, monitor lizard, and python.

The Bengal florican, gigantic hornbill, black stork, white stork, peafowl, red jungle fowl, egrets, herons, kingfishers, flycatchers, woodpeckers, and several other bird species have all been identified in the region.

To experience the Tharu traditional dance, you will also travel to the neighboring Tharu towns. The interior Terai is the original homeland of Nepal’s indigenous Tharus. The Chitwan Adventure Tour is a jungle wildlife experience in Chitwan National Park, offering jungle safaris, canoe rides, jungle walks, bird watching, and cultural programs in Nepal’s most famous wildlife reserve.

Chitwan National Park is located in southern Nepal, approximately 160 km from Kathmandu, and is a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

The tour typically lasts 2 nights / 3 days or 3 nights / 4 days, depending on the selected itinerary and activities.

You may encounter one-horned rhinoceros, Bengal tiger (rare sighting), deer, wild boar, crocodiles, monkeys, and over 500 species of birds.
